Post by rpruen » Tue Mar 08, 2005 12:34 am

peterjameo wrote:Re bumpstops..Could be I,ll check thisout as well, thanks.. The noise is generated from only slight "bumps" in the road tho.
That sounds very much like the rear anti-roll bar links.

To check... Have someone rock the car from side to side, and watch the bearing part of the link, if it moves then it's in need of replacement.

Be carefull when removing them if the bolts are tight. The brakets they bolt to are only spot welded to the car. Too much force and they will fall off.
